Definition
  1. Noun:
    • The state of being free from public attention or observation: Privacy refers to the condition where a person, their information, or their activities are not seen, known about, or interfered with by others.
    • The state of being alone or secluded: Privacy can also describe the quality of being physically separated from the company or view of other people.
Examples of Usage
  • Noun:
    • Everyone needs a certain amount of privacy. (Every individual requires some degree of freedom from public scrutiny.)
    • She values her privacy and rarely gives interviews. (She cherishes her state of being free from public attention and seldom agrees to interviews.)
    • The high fence ensures the family's privacy in their garden. (The tall fence guarantees the family's seclusion from the view of others in their garden.)
Advanced Usage
  • "Invasion of privacy": An intrusion into a person's private life or affairs, often considered a legal wrong.
    • The paparazzi's constant photography was a clear invasion of her privacy.
  • "Right to privacy": A legal or moral entitlement to have one's personal life and information protected from public scrutiny.
    • The constitution upholds every citizen's right to privacy.
  • "In the privacy of one's own home": Within the secluded and personal space of one's residence.
    • People should be free to express their opinions in the privacy of their own home.
Variants and Related Words
  • Private (adj): Belonging to or for the use of one particular person or group; not public. Also, not wanting to share thoughts or feelings with others.
    • That is private property. / He is a very private person.
  • Privately (adv): In a private manner; without other people being present.
    • The matter was discussed privately.
Synonyms
  • Seclusion: The state of being private and away from other people.
  • Solitude: The state or situation of being alone.
  • Confidentiality: The state of keeping or being kept secret or private.
Antonyms
  • Publicity: The notice or attention given to someone or something by the media.
  • Exposure: The state of having no protection from something harmful; or the revelation of something secret.
Related Phrases
  • Privacy settings: Controls on a digital device or service that allow a user to limit who can see their information.
    • Check your social media privacy settings regularly.
  • Privacy policy: A statement or legal document that discloses how a party gathers, uses, and manages a customer's data.
    • You should read the website's privacy policy before agreeing to it.
